Sloane Sherman (she/her) is a multidisciplinary artist based in Tiohtià:ke/Montréal creating works of autofiction and allegory across painting, comics, drawing and film. Her confessional and diaristic storytelling and intimate portraiture serve to explore the interaction of self and environment, with her recent work steering increasingly towards the investigation of Montréal’s built environment and vernacular architecture against the backdrop of the current housing crisis.
Sloane graduated from Concordia University with a BFA in Film Production in 2023. The same year, she completed her first independent short film, Ratgirl. She has self-published one comic about apartments, Walls Remember, which was nominated for Best English Comic at Expozine 2024, and in 2025 gave a talk at Drawn & Quarterly in Montreal, Comics against gentrification, as part of the festival’s 2025 programming.
